Quote from Trendinvestor:

We trade very infrequently, With the Mechanical system we went Long on 24/09/1994 we stayed LONG until 30/10/2000 When we went SHORT we covered this SHORT on 24/01/2003 and again went LONG we are still LONG.


24/09/1994 - close to the time a faster SMA (like a 20 -30 SMA) crossed the 200 SMA to the upside

30/10/2000 - this is close to the time the faster SMA crossed the 200 SMA to the downside, although there was an intermittent down cross followed by an up cross around 9/1998 depending on the value of the faster SMA.

24/01/2003 - this is approximately the time when the faster SMA crosses again to the upside the 200 SMA


EXCELLENT FIT! He probably used exponential MA and this is a simple MA crossover signal, buy and reverse.

I can give you the signals for free or you can even get them yourselves from any TA program.

THE PROBLEM is to find the BEST FIT for the future. lol Because I can tell you that one won't work. lol

Perhaps what people are really doubting here is that you have real money at risk on this strategy and have really lived through draw downs and an annualised standard deviation of monthly returns of something around 80% in each case.

I too find this somewhat unlikely. I find it a little difficult to believe that a run of the mill investor could have lived through this.

If you wish to definitively establish that you are a genuine fund manager, that you do have the AUM claimed on iasg.com and that you are not merely posting hypothetical results from a back test then you can easily do so. As you are well aware.

If you do manage money for others you will have an auditor who can certify your performance and your AUM. If you do manage money for others it is most unlikely that you will have been able to avoid regulation by the SFA unless you manage your own capital or that of a maximum of two to three clients. If the money is your own, again, you will have an accountant for tax purposes who can easily verify and certify your claims.

If (and I make no judgement on this matter) you are not all that you claim to be then you will refuse to take up such suggestions and will refuse to produce the independent evidence which is the only way you can convince potential clients and other interested parties.

It is really that simple.
